NYC vs NY State Residency Income Allocation Question
I have a question on filing my NY State tax return with regards to partial NYC residency. I lived in NYC for 8-months between January and August 2020. I then lived in upstate NY (Orange County) for the remaining 4-months of the year between September and December.
Under the "New York City and Yonkers Information" section of the state return portion, there's a page titled "Allocate New York State Adjustments" where it instructs you allocate the NY State adjustments based on the time I lived in NYC.
Should I prorate the total NY State Adjustment amount (for discussion, say $8,000) for 8-months (67%) as earned in NYC, and show the rest in upstate NY? My employer remained based in Manhattan/NYC the entire time. If allocating only a portion of the total NY State adjustment to NYC, my state return increases significantly. If I leave as the income earned 100% as a resident, it's much lower.
